When purchasing a folding scooter, the armrest options and range of travel are important aspects to consider. You should also look at the dimensions of the unit, both folded and unfolded, to ensure it will fit in the space you have for storage or transportation.

Certain models of escooters are equipped with an lever that is located on the handlebars or stem. When pressed the lever, it opens a lockable system that allows the scooter to fold. These models are simpler to carry than models that do not have a lever.
